What can we learn about faithfulness from the Israelites completing the work as commanded? Setting the Scene: Israel Finishes the Tabernacle Work • “So all the work for the tabernacle, the Tent of Meeting, was completed. The Israelites did everything just as the LORD had commanded Moses.” (Exodus 39:32) • After hundreds of detailed instructions (Exodus 25–31; 35–40), the people arrive at a remarkable moment: every plank is shaped, every thread is sewn, every utensil is polished—exactly according to God’s blueprint. Faithfulness Demonstrated in Obedience • Obedience to the precise word of God is faithfulness in action. – Exodus 40:16: “Moses did everything just as the LORD had commanded him.” – Deuteronomy 5:32 urges the same careful alignment: “So be careful to do as the LORD your God has commanded you; you are not to turn aside to the right or to the left.” • No shortcuts, no personal edits, no “good-enough” mentality—just wholehearted submission. • Faith grows sturdy when it stands on the bedrock of God’s commands, not on shifting human preferences. Faithfulness Expressed Through Commitment and Excellence • The people offered materials willingly (Exodus 35:21), engaged skilled laborers (Exodus 36:1), and invested months of effort. Faithfulness is not passive; it rolls up its sleeves. • Colossians 3:23: “Whatever you do, work at it with your whole heart, as working for the Lord, not for men.” • 1 Peter 4:10: “As good stewards of the manifold grace of God, each of you should use whatever gift he has received to serve one another.” • The Israelites model how excellence in craft can be an act of worship when the heart aims to honor God. Faithfulness Linked to God’s Presence • Inspection and blessing: “Moses inspected the work and saw that they had done it just as the LORD had commanded—so Moses blessed them.” (Exodus 39:43) • Divine confirmation: “Then the cloud covered the Tent of Meeting, and the glory of the LORD filled the tabernacle.” (Exodus 40:34) • Obedient faithfulness invites God to dwell among His people.
